Tuesday night saw Donald Trump rack up wins across several more states during the the 2016 Presidential campaign carnival. While grandstanding about his YUUUUGE wins, Trump said this:

“I think we’ll win before getting to the convention, but I can tell you, if we didn’t and if we’re 20 votes short or if we’re 100 short and we’re at 1,100 and somebody else is at 500 or 400 cause we’re way ahead of everybody, I don’t think you can say that we don’t get it automatically,” Trump said on CNN on Wednesday. “I think you’d have riots.”
“I wouldn’t lead it, but I think bad things would happen,” Trump said, adding the outcome would “disenfranchise” his supporters.

The real reason for the protests in Tiananmen Square? The citizens wanted democracy from a government that had no interest in providing it. They wanted the very freedoms we enjoy under our Constitution and the ability to have control over their own industry. The Chinese government instead ordered the military to fire directly into the crowd of the unarmed students, killing well over 300 or more and arresting thousands. The world leaders including Mikhail Gorbachev were shocked and angered by the brutal actions of the Chinese government. The U.S. voted overwhelmingly to impose economic sanctions as part of their protest against China’s horrendous human rights violations.
